Output 3b8d30b810d5d98d02fd33bf31d91a38fc1db07adb1709147ce16c8748f11603:5

value
22995693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51dc0bc1f4fcab9cacbe3f49d34035ea400a0b72 OP_EQUAL
address
MFMza2Z3uDr4zY59766FboHM54ZXtmVwwY
transaction
3b8d30b810d5d98d02fd33bf31d91a38fc1db07adb1709147ce16c8748f11603
spent
true